A fishermen cove frequented by families, of small size where there is a predominance of dry-dock stalls. Closed and very protected from winds and swell, it is a place very much frequented by people of Ibiza who like spending there sunny days off, bathing among friends and family in its crystal waters. You can finish off the excursion visiting the rest of the nearby Phoenician settlemnt of Sa Caleta, VII century b.C; declared Word Heritage.

Size: 180m long. Orientation : Southeast. Substratum : Rocks. Sea bed : Rocky. Environment : Natural. Sitting : 9 km away from Sant Josep.
